What is the Provider Request for Use of Banked Absences?
The Provider Request for Use of Banked Absences is a crucial document utilized by employees to formally request time off due to specific circumstances, including illness or family emergencies. This form ensures that absence requests are documented and processed correctly.
Typically, this request is necessary when employees seek to utilize their banked absence hours. It's essential for parents, program directors, and ELCFV representatives to provide their signatures to approve the request and confirm the validity of the absence.

How to Fill Out the Provider Request for Use of Banked Absences (Step-by-Step)
Filling out the Provider Request for Use of Banked Absences involves several essential steps:
-
Complete all required fields including provider name, vendor number, child's name, and the dates of requested absences.
-
Gather necessary documentation to support your request, such as a doctor’s note or relevant legal documents.
-
Review the completed form to avoid common mistakes that could delay processing, such as missing signatures or incorrect information.
By following these steps, users can ensure a smooth submission process for their request.
